11.Nas_1


새창 작성 수정 목록 링크 Edit G카랜다 HDD HDD HDD 게시물 주소 복사


성공)Synology NAS (DSM6 +)에 Entware로 nano 설치 (dsm6.2버전적용)

♨ 카랜더 일정 :
  • 링크

  • 첨부

  • 컨텐츠 정보

    본문

    쉽게 spk 패캐지로 설치 하세요

    https://11q.kr/g5s/bbs/board.php?bo_table=s11&wr_id=6993

    ============ 이하 본문글 참조 ====

    Synology NAS (DSM6 +)에 Entware로 nano 설치

    출처 : https://keestalkstech.com/2018/03/install-nano-with-entware-on-synology-nas-dsm6/

    의 구글 번역 내용에  설치 사례  단계 별 진행 내용 입니다 

    3232235521_1535261046.8573.png

    .....원문과....내용 수정

    Synology NAS에서 파일을 수정하기 위해 VIM을 사용하고 싶지 않습니다. 나는 Synology의 선량한 사람들이 기계에 나노 편집기 를 설치하는 것을 잊어 버린 이유를 알지 못합니다 .하지만 나는 그것을 원합니다. 그러나 ... 시스템에 패키지 관리자 또는 C 컴파일러가 없습니다. 따라서 Entware 패키지 관리자를 설치하여 문제를 해결합시다 .

    이 스크립트는 DSM 6 이상에서만 작동합니다. 이미 NAS에 SSH 터미널이 작동하고 있다고 가정합니다. 당신이 물건을 깰 경우, 당신은 스스로에 있습니까? 많은 스크립트가 루트로 실행됩니다.

    준비)

    3232235521_1535261381.1235.png

    Entware는 어딘가에 설치 해야합니다. 그러면 올바른 디렉토리가 생성됩니다.

    복사> 명령어 입력에서 마우스 우 클릭 > 붙여 넣기 합니다

    # create a home for Entware
    mkdir -p /volume1/@Entware/opt
    # go on as root
    sudo -i
    # remove a previous install
    rm -rf /opt
    # link the folders
    ln -sf /volume1/@Entware/opt /opt
    echo "Done!"

    장비 시스템의 아키텍처 결정

    프로세서 및 아키텍처를 검색하려면 다음 스크립트를 실행하십시오.

    \
    printf "\nProcessor:   "; \
    cat /proc/cpuinfo | \
    grep "model name" | \
    grep "[^:]*$" -o  | \
    uniq; \
    printf "Architecture: "; \
    uname -m; \
    printf "\n"

    리눅스 편집기로 상기 내용을 system_infor.sh 에 저장 합니다 

    vi system_infor.sh

    명령어 입력후 

    복사> 명령어 입력에서 마우스 우 클릭 > 붙여 넣기 합니다

    esc 클릭

    :

    wq

    :wq 는 저장 종료 입니다


    필자는 DS218 +를 사용하고 있기 때문에 스크립트는 프로세서가 Intel (R) Celeron (R) CPU J3355 @ 2.00GHz이고 아키텍처가 x86_64임을 보여줍니다. (내 Raspberry Pi 3는 ARMv7 Processor rev 4 (v7l) / armv7l을 반환합니다.) 선택 하였고

    저는 Intel(R) Core(TM) i5-6600 CPU @ 3.30GHz을 사용 합니다.

    확인하여 봅니다

    system_infor.sh 을 실행 파일로 변경 합니다

    chmod a+x system_infor.sh 

    복사> 명령어 입력에서 마우스 우 클릭 > 붙여 넣기 합니다> 실행 결과 이상 무 확인


    실행 합니다

    sh system_infor.sh 

    복사> 명령어 입력에서 마우스 우 클릭 > 붙여 넣기 합니다


    root@ds3615_11q_kr:~# sh system_infor.sh

    Processor:    Intel(R) Core(TM) i5-6600 CPU @ 3.30GHz

    Architecture: x86_64

    로 나타 납니다

    스크립트로 Entware 설치

    이제 아키텍처를 파악 했으므로 실행할 스크립트가 무엇인지 알 수 있습니다. 이 스크립트는 루트로 실행해야합니다.

    • armv5 wget -O - http://bin.entware.net/armv5sf-k3.2/installer/generic.sh | /bin/sh
    • armv7 wget -O - http://bin.entware.net/armv7sf-k3.2/installer/generic.sh | /bin/sh
    • armv8 wget -O - http://bin.entware.net/aarch64-k3.10/installer/generic.sh | /bin/sh
    • x64 wget -O - http://bin.entware.net/x64-k3.2/installer/generic.sh | /bin/sh

    잘못된 링크를 설치하는 경우 걱정하지 마십시오. 이전 단계와 올바른 스크립트를 실행하기 만하면 됩니다.

    wget -O - http://bin.entware.net/x64-k3.2/installer/generic.sh | /bin/sh

    복사> 명령어 입력에서 마우스 우 클릭 > 붙여 넣기 합니다 > 실행 결과 이상 무 확인


    시작시 Entware 시작

    스크립트를 사용하여 시작 파일을 작성해 보겠습니다. 이 시작 파일은 DS6 + 설치 전용입니다.

    # leave root
    exit;
    # remove previous file
    rm entware-startup.sh 2> /dev/null
    # write the startup file
    printf "#!" >> entware-startup.sh
    echo "/bin/sh" >> entware-startup.sh
    echo "" >> entware-startup.sh
    echo "case $1 in" >> entware-startup.sh
    echo "    start)" >> entware-startup.sh
    echo "    mkdir -p /opt" >> entware-startup.sh
    echo "    mount -o bind /volume1/@Entware/opt /opt" >> entware-startup.sh
    echo "    /opt/etc/init.d/rc.unslung start" >> entware-startup.sh
    echo "    ;;" >> entware-startup.sh
    echo "    stop)" >> entware-startup.sh
    echo "    ;;" >> entware-startup.sh
    echo "esac" >> entware-startup.sh
    # copy the startup file
    sudo mv entware-startup.sh /usr/local/etc/rc.d/entware-startup.sh
    echo "Done!"

    상기 프로필에 추가.

    복사> 명령어 입력에서 마우스 우 클릭 > 실행 결과 이상 무 확인


    끝내기 전에 프로필에 물건을 추가해야합니다. 이렇게하면 터미널을 사용할 때 패키지 관리자가 PATH의 일부가됩니다. 우리는 또한 기계를 재부팅 할 것입니다.

    sudo -i
    echo "" >> /etc/profile;
    echo ". /opt/etc/profile" >> /etc/profile
    reboot

    3232235521_1535258893.6386.png

    복사> 명령어 입력에서 마우스 우 클릭 > 실행 결과 이상 무 확인

    reboot 됩니다

    3232235521_1535258932.165.png

    그리고 마지막으로 ... 설치 시간입니다!

    이제 우리가 원하는 모든 패키지를 설치할 수 있습니다. nano를 설치합시다.

    sudo opkg install nano

    3232235521_1535259362.6233.png

    복사> 명령어 입력에서 마우스 우 클릭 > 실행 결과 이상 무 확인

    쉬워요!

    이제  nano edit를 실행 해봅니다

    3232235521_1535259417.5555.png

    성공 입니다

    nano edit 사용하는 도움 키 명령은 아래 사용법이면  초보자도 간단히 리눅스 편집 가능합니다...

    수정 > nano 파일

    이동 > 커셔 이동

    불럭복사 > 커셔로 드래그 하고 마우스 손떼면 클립보드 복사 > 다른 에디터에 붙여 넣기

    지우기 > del 도는 backspace 키

    다른 에디터에서 nano 에디터에 붙여넣기> 복사 >> 마우스 우클릭을 하면 복사

    저장 > ctrl +o

    종료 > ctrl + x



    [ 추가 정보 ... 더보기) ]
    뷰PDF 1,2



    office view

    관련자료

    댓글목록

    등록된 댓글이 없습니다.

    목록

    새창 작성 수정 목록 링크 Edit G카랜다 HDD HDD HDD 게시물 주소 복사




    Total 1,679 / 57 Page
    [ 마운트(mount)란 무엇을 의미하며 왜 사용하는가? 그, 실질적인 의미[link자료] ]

    1 : 마운트(mount)란 무엇을 의미하며 왜 사용하는가? 그, 실질적인 의미\r\n\r\n리눅스에서 마운트(mount)의 의미를 정확하게 이…

    [ 림스모바일 상단 메뉴 만들기 rimsoft mobile menu 추가 head.php ]

    <?\r\n// 이 파일은 새로운 파일 생성시 반드시 포함되어야 함\r\nif (!defined("_GNUBOARD_")) exit; //…

    [ 최고관리자 자동로그인 되개 하기 모바일/ 아미나 모바일 최고 관리자 자동로그인 ]

    최고관리자 자동로그인 되개 하기 모바일/ 아미나 모바일 최고 관리자 자동로그인\r\n수정 내용 ss 자동로그인 관리자 가능 수정1/3~3/3 참…

    [ DTD버전에 제나플러스 빌더(복사) 설치 ] 댓글 1

    DTD버전에 제나플러스 빌더(복사) 설치1.베너 추가 되지 않음\r\n변경전 39~40번재bn_bimg_name = '$bn_bimg_name'…

    [ 아미나 스킨최신글 리스트 list 설명 ]

    최근글 추출방법 설정하기 - type, bo_list, ca_name, order, termAD한별아빠신고글주소01조회431최근글2013.04.…

    [ 아미나v3 테마 업데이트 정보 pc모드 홈피 auto menu.php 최신글index.php 하단 foo… ]

    아미나 테마 업데이트 정보 pc모드 홈피 auto menu.php 최신글index.php 하단 footer.php.내용 입니다관련 첨부 자료를 …

    [ 난 최신글만 우려 먹는다.(제나플러스 실패) ]

    난 최신글만 우려 먹는다.\r\n\r\n\r\n東問西答\r\n작성일시2012.09.06 10:51:56\r\n조회1,223\r\n댓글16첨부파일…

    [ [아미나 PC홈 수정] 중앙 움직이는 게시판 사진 겔러리 최신글 ] 댓글 1

    \r\n\r\n<!-- 사이트 로고w:\ami\thema\basic\head.php에서 아래를 삭제후 중앙 baner를 제거 합니다\r\n…

    [ Synology diskstation DS-712+ Mail 서버 만들기/Mail station 패캐지 설치… ] 댓글 3

    \r\n시놀로지 ds712 synology e-mail/email 설정/서버설정 (2012월3월9일up) 그누보드 이메일 설정하기 ,이메일의 모…

    [ 겔러리 썸네일 문제...^_^.. ] 댓글 1

    댓글이 달린지도 몰랐네요. 자기 댓글에 글달렸을때도 확인 가능하면 좋을거같아요! 3.2.4버전이랑 비교하니깐 common.lib.php에 //$…

    [ [해결]G4에서 모바일 접속시 폰트가 작아서 볼수가 없습니다 ]

    [해결]G4에서 모바일 접속시 폰트가 작아서 볼수가 없습니다 어디를 수정 해야 하는지요LV 5심봉사조회6기타2013.10.09 12:20안녕하세…

    [ Synology DiskStation 사용자 가이드 ]

    11q.kr 는 네이버/구글에서 검색 찾아오세요.Synology DiskStation 사용자 가이드\r\n\r\n\n[이 게시물은 관리자님에 의…

    [ 시놀로지 2개의 랜선을 연결 속도 증가 스키기 lan 2 port Synology NAS에서 Link Agg… ]

    제품 지원지식 기반호환성NAS 선택기NVR 선택기RAID Calculator 다운로드 센터다운로드 센터 기타 리소스베타 프로그램 개발자 타사 응…

    [ 사진 썸네일 가장 빠르게 생성하는 방법! | Photo Station ] 댓글 2

    링크에서 원본 출처 입니다.사진 썸네일 가장 빠르게 생성하는 방법!|Photo Station2012.03.20 10:49마르(amarese)정회…

    [ 림스모바일 ver 2.6.3 site map / auto menu 추가 ]

    상단 메뉴 만들기hea.php에 다음을 추가 합니다아래의 위치에 추가....data-transition="fade">Search</a…

    [ 림스/아미나 모바일 2.6.3 모바일 글쓰기 줄바꿈 안되는것 해결 ]

    <!-- 림스 모바일 글쓰기 줄바꿈 안되는것 /m/skin/view.basic.php #51 아미나 모바일 글쓰기 줄바꿈 안되는것 /m/s…

    [ iframe 사용법 ] 댓글 1

    \r\niframe 사용법\r\n \r\n\r\n사용법은 간단합니다. 위치하고 싶은 부분에 다음과 같이 삽입합니다. ===============…


    ♥간단_메모글♥


    최근글


    새댓글



    PHP 안에 HTML ☞ 홈페이지 화면갱신 시간은 ♨
    ▶ 2024-06-29 18:34:38

    오늘의 홈 현황


    • 현재 접속자♨ 560 명
    • 오늘 가입자※ 3 명
    • 어제 가입자※ 4 명
    • 주간 가입자※ 8 명
    • 오늘 방문자 1,819 명
    • 어제 방문자 2,007 명
    • 최대 방문자 13,042 명
    • 전체 방문자 4,402,981 명
    • 전체 게시물※ 8,665 개
    • 전체 댓글수※ 24,795 개
    • 전체 회원수 11,077 명

    QR코드


    ☞ QR코드 스캔은 kakao앱 자체 QR코드

    알림 0








    최신글↑